Web24 mrt. 2024 · exFAT: The extended File Allocation Table (exFAT) builds on FAT32 and offers a lightweight system without all the overhead of NTFS. ext2, ext3, & ext4: The extended file system (ext) was the first file system … Web7 dec. 2024 · NTFS is proprietary, but can be read and written on by other systems such as Linux and BSD, but not macOS. There are third-party NTFS drivers for macOS systems, but they are a premium feature. The Linux and BSD drivers are open source and work out of the box on most modern systems. FAT is by far the most simplistic of the file systems supported by Windows NT. The FAT file system is characterized by the file allocation table (FAT), which is really a table that resides at the very "top" of the volume.
